Lady Ravens Look to Outrace Mavericks

 

After snapping a two game losing skid on Wednesday with a road win over Seward County, the Coffeyville Community College Lady Ravens look to bring the momentum back to Nellis Hall for a weekend game with Northwest Kansas Tech.

 

The Lady Ravens are 11-6 with a 7-4 conference record. The Mavericks enter with a 5-11 record and have had a tough conference season, just 1-10 in KJCCC play.

 

The Ravens were able to force turnovers against the Saints on Wednesday, and got just enough out of shooters Kyleigh Ortiz, Kennady Roach, and Bailey Layman to squeak out a tight win. They will look to continue improving on offensive consistency and limiting turnovers and foul trouble.

 

The Mavericks have struggled on the offensive end this season, averaging just 53 points per game. They do, however, attack the paint with their three leading scorers, all forwards, who account for nearly half of their team point total.

 

Coverage of the NW Kansas Tech Mavericks and the Coffeyville Community College Lady Ravens begins at 2 p.m. CT tomorrow afternoon on KUSN 98.1 and the KUSN YouTube channel.
